Energy Jobline ZR seeks a Senior Mechanical Engineer to deliver high-quality, sustainable mechanical engineering solutions from their Manchester office. The role involves managing project deliverables, coordinating teams, and mentoring junior staff.
The ideal candidate will have:
- a degree in Mechanical Engineering
- strong HVAC technical skills
- proficiency with Revit and AutoCAD
Competitive salary and a comprehensive benefits package, including flexible working arrangements, are offered.
